Complify

What is Complify?


1.

1. To make something more complicated and less simple.

2. The opposite of simplify.

3. To pointlessly make something harder to understand

4. To dramatically increase the difficulty of something for no good or apparent reason

wow, that really complifies things!

There is no need to complify things
